Purpose of the research – development of resistant to moisture shortage and high air temperature soybean cultivars under the environment of the South of Ukraine. Methods of research: field, laboratory, statistic calculations, hybridization, phonological observations. Theoretical and practical results. Under the droughty environment of the period from 2011 to 2015 we determined several drought- resistant varieties among released cultivars and collection genotypes. The identified well-adapted genotypes are recommended to be involved in breeding programmes. Over 50 hybrid combinations have been obtained via artificial crosses and natural pollination. Several selection lines with high protein content, large seeds and high yield have been developed. To obtain high protein genotypes, parental varieties for crosses must have high or medium protein content. Four drought-resistant cultivars with high protein content were passed to the state testing. At the same time, 4 else drought-resistant cultivars with high protein content, nitrogen-fixing ability and disease resistance were registered in the State register of Ukraine. The scientific newness. During the 5-year period four soybean varieties (Antares, Rusa, Feniks and Symfoniya) with high level of adaptability under droughty growing conditions, optimum vegetation period, high protein content in the seeds (39-41%), able to fix large amounts of nitrogen from the air, were registered in the State register of Ukraine. Their growing techniques have been developed and recommended for agriculture. The effect of introduction. Growing the new soybean varieties will increase the yield for 16% in average and improve seed quality. Area of using. Collective farms and farms in the Steppe and Forest-Steppe zones of Ukraine.
